Tactical gloves featuring an extended sleeve to safeguard the forearm. Ideal for use by uniformed personnel, as well as during airsoft or paintball activities. These gloves are flame-resistant, cut-proof, and incorporate special reinforcements to shield against impacts and injuries.
The outer layer of the gloves is crafted from Kevlar aramid fiber and Nomex by DuPont. These materials are resistant to flames, non-conductive, and impervious to organic solvents. Additional advantages include high resistance to abrasion and cuts, providing reliable defense against injuries from contact with knife blades, broken glass, sharp objects, or hazardous chemical substances.
A rigid protective panel made of Kevlar, utilizing Keprotec technology, is integrated on the back of the hand. This protector absorbs the force from punches and defends against abrasions.
A layer of natural leather on the palm ensures a firm and reliable grip. Areas subject to greater risk of injury are reinforced with an additional leather layer. Anti-slip panels positioned on the thumb tips and the inside of the index finger enable touchscreen use.
